278 Hayden St, Mount Rascal is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2007. The property has a land size of 10330m2 and floor size of 198m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in August 2013.

The size of Mount Rascal is approximately 7.2 square kilometres. The population of Mount Rascal in 2016 was 462 people. By 2021 the population was 393 showing a population decline of 14.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mount Rascal is 10-19 years. Households in Mount Rascal are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mount Rascal work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 88.60% of the homes in Mount Rascal were owner-occupied compared with 95.60% in 2016.
